Through a hedge of greenery you drive to the farmhouse in the middle of nature. Surrounded by forest and located directly on the small river Lende, this location offers privacy, peace and space. Once inside, a large hall gives access to four spacious bedrooms, one of the bathrooms and further on to a cozy living room. The living room has an open connection to a spacious and fully equipped kitchen and an additional bathroom. Bed, kitchen and bath linens are included. Several "seating areas" and the presence of a wood stove, a large TV, games and a bookcase guarantee cozy evenings. Everywhere is fully equipped, there is good wifi and the location is wheelchair friendly. French doors give access to terraces on both sides of the house, with a bbq on the garden side as well. In a separate building there is a lovely wellness area including a small kitchen which you can use for a reasonable fee.

Nature and surroundings

It is beautiful and very diverse here on the border of Friesland and Drenthe. From the house you step right into the Stuttebos and along the Lende it is wonderful walking or cycling. Just steps away is the quiet Bekhofplas where you can swim or fish. Deer, roe deer, badgers and even the otter has been spotted here. The composition of the soil also provides rare flora and a wide variety of birds. The stream valley is surrounded by more famous nature reserves such as De Weerribben, Het Drents-Friese Wold and 't Dwingelderveld. In terms of cultural history, you can also indulge your passion. The historic village of Oldeberkoop is within cycling distance and right on the plot is the Bekhofschans, a unique remnant of the Frisian Waterline. A cannon found here on the doorstep now marks the entrance to the village. In nearby Frederiksoord you will find the Colonies of Weldadigheid. Afijn, a wonderful setting to build memories together!
